- The distance between Monmouth, Il, Usa and Nandi, Fiji is approximately 11,417 km or 7,095 mi.
- To reach Monmouth, Il in this distance one would set out from Nandi bearing 50.6°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Monmouth, Il bearing 77.4° or ENE .
- Monmouth, Il has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Nandi has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
- The mean annual temperature is 15 °C (27°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.6 °C (46.1°F) more in Monmouth, Il.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 883.6 mm (34.8 in) less which is equivalent to 883.6 l/m² (21.69 US gal/ft²) or 8,836,000 l/ha (944,627 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20.5° lower in Monmouth, Il than in Nandi.
